    Gary, Full Power Without Motion is usually due...

    Gary,

    Full Power Without Motion is usually due to one of three things. 1.) Limit switch is tripped or noisy. 2.) DC servo power to the drive was removed. Here check the e-stop and DC power supply...

    Gary, Your M400 control is running DOS. DOS...

    Gary,

    Your M400 control is running DOS. DOS is what limits the file names to 8 characters. DOS also does not support USB. This contributed to Centroid's switch to a Linux OS, which is in use...
